
UNION TOWNSHIP PARK RENTAL
Park Rental Rules and Regulations
-
The required deposit of $150.00 if resident or
$200.00 if non – resident shall be paid at the time of reservation.
-
The $150.00/$200.00 deposit shall not be refunded
where abuse of the facilities is evidenced and/or additional cleaning and/or
repair is required and any sums incurred by the Township to cover the costs
and expenses for cleaning, repair, remedying the condition of the premises
that occurred during the applicants use shall be paid by the applicant, and
the undersigned agrees that he/she is individually responsib1e for said
funds.
-
Refund of the deposit shall be authorized after
the park area has been inspected. The refund shall be processed within 8
days following the inspection.
-
The required park rental fee as indicated below
shall he paid on or before the date of picking up the keys or submitting of
application.
-
There shall be no smoking in any Township
building.
-
No alcoholic beverages shall be permitted on the
park premises except where the Pennsylvania Liquor Control Board has granted
an appropriate permit of license for the same.
-
The park property shall be left in a clean and
orderly condition. If condition of the facilities is unclean or damaged at
the beginning of rental then notify the Recreation Board of Township office
immediately. The following clean-up procedures shall be implemented
prior to vacating the premises:
a.
Tables and chairs
used shall be returned to their original place in a clean and undamaged
condition.
b.
All lights and
water shall be turned off’ prior to vacating the park.
c.
All trash shal1
be placed in the receptacles or proper places located at the park.
d.
The kitchen,
floors and bathrooms must be left in a clean and orderly fashion.
e.
All signage and
party supply materials erected shall be removed from the park.
f.
Park shall be
vacated by dusk with exceptions granted only be permission from the Recreations
Board.
g.
Any malfunctions, damages, accidents of the like shall be reported
to the Township office.
